Falcon volleyball squad starts from scratch

Even though the Cerritos College women’s volleyball team has no key returning players, it is ready to start the season. Last season the team lost in the playoffs to Long Beach City College by a score of 15-4, 15-3 and 15-3. The team finished with a record of 15-4 overall and second place in the South Coast Conference with a record of 9-3.

Cerritos coach Teresa Ortega said that she is not worried about not having any returning key players, saying that the new players have good potential.

She said, “We need to improve in all areas of the game.

“The two areas that we need to improve the most are serving and passing. Because due to the new rule change, if we miss a serve the other team automatically gets a point.

She said that Long Beach, Pasadena, and El Camino are the teams to watch out for this season.

“I think we can match up against those other teams.”

Defense specialist Lilly Cabrera said that the team looks good. “We have lots of talented players.”

“We have to help each other out. We have to motivate each other.”

“I think we will give those other teams a good match.”

Ortega said, “I don’t know how long it will take the team to be one the best teams in conference.

“As the season goes on I am looking for the team to improve, and that should take the pressure off of them.”

The Falcons will play in scrimmages Aug. 31 at Riverside and Sep. 5 at Cerritos, and travel to Prescott, Arizona for a tournament Sep. 7 and 8.

Ortega said, “We are going to play tough teams in the Arizona tournament.

“What makes me think that the team is ready to play is that in practice the team feels that it is ready to start the season.

Middle Blocker Vanessa Sed said that the team is starting to build team chemistry.

She continued, “We need to come ready to play.

“August 31 is going to be a practice game for us. In that game we will find other areas to work on.

“We have a good chance of making state.”
